1. OPERATIONAL PRINCIPLES OF SOLAR FILM

Solar film operates by inducing an electrical charge through the interaction of sunlight with semiconductor materials embedded within the film. This phenomenon, referred to as the photovoltaic effect, allows the film to capture solar energy and convert it into usable electrical power. Photovoltaic cells, essential components within the solar film, are capable of generating electricity even in low-light conditions, enhancing their effectiveness in diverse climates.

The application of solar film on trains is particularly advantageous due to their expansive surfaces. By optimizing these areas, trains can generate substantial amounts of electricity throughout their journeys. Moreover, due to its lightweight properties, solar film does not significantly affect the train’s overall weight, an essential consideration for maintaining high speeds and efficient operation. The film is designed for durability, allowing it to withstand harsh conditions typically encountered in rail travel, including operational vibrations and environmental exposure. Such resilience ensures that the solar film maintains functionality and efficiency over extended periods, allowing rail operators to maximize energy generation.

WHAT TYPES OF SOLAR FILM ARE AVAILABLE FOR TRAIN INSTALLATION?

When considering solar film for trains, various types are available, each designed with specific properties to enhance efficiency and sustainability. Thin-film solar panels represent one of the most prominent options due to their lightweight and flexible nature. These panels feature a unique composition that allows for effective installation on curved surfaces, such as those found on train exteriors. Another option includes crystalline silicon solar cells, known for their high efficiency and energy output. Such cells might be heavier compared to thin-film varieties but generally produce more power per unit area.

In attempting to decide which type of solar film is most suitable for train use, several factors—including installation costs, durability, and efficiency under varying environmental conditions—should be taken into account. Furthermore, materials that demonstrate resilience against harsh weather and surface vibrations are critical. Ultimately, both types of solar film can contribute substantially to generating clean energy for trains, thereby supporting the broader objective of reducing emissions and promoting sustainable practices in the transportation sector.
